On Mon, Jul 20, 2009 at 11:11:14PM +0100, Jon TURNEY wrote: > On 16/07/2009 04:56, Peter Hutterer wrote: >> Those of you watching xorg-announce or xorg-commit may have noticed that I >> pushed the changes to xextproto and libXext. >> >> This commit series removed all client-side headers from xextproto and moved >> them into libXext instead. Clients should not be affected by this other than >> that the BuildRequires have changed. >> >> Most video drivers were affected (dpms.h -> dpmsconst.h). The patches for >> intel and radeonhd are in Keith's + Eric and Matthias inboxes. I've >> pushed updates for the rest of the video drivers myself. >> >> The rule for header files are now: >> Xfoo.h - library header file in libXext >> foo.h - extension constants, xextproto >> fooproto.h - protocol structures, xextproto >> >> for those headers where foo.h was already in use as client-side header (e.g. >> sync.h, dpms.h) the naming is >> foo.h - library header in libXext >> fooconst.h - extension constants, xextproto >> fooproto.h - protocol structures, xextproto >> >> If there are any build errors, please let me know. I'll be monitoring >> tinderbox for the next few hours. > > This pattern doesn't seem to have been followed for MITMisc, as there is now > > MITMisc.h - library header in libXext > mitmisc.h - extension constants, xextproto > mitmiscproto.h - protocol structures, xextproto > > This fails on case-insensitive filesystems > (case-insensitive filesystems are also fail, but that's a separate issue :-) ) > > Attached are patches to rename the header in xextproto from mitmisc.h to > mitmiscconst.h, which I think is the way to fix this if I've understood > your mail correctly. > > Apologies for not noticing this sooner.
